siglip2_base_p16_image β ExecuTorch
- Source: google/siglip2-base-patch16-224
- License: Apache-2.0
- Input: [[1, 3, 224, 224]] β RGB scaled to [-1, 1] (mean .5, std .5), 224x224
- Output: image embedding [1,768] from the attention pooler (unnormalized; L2-normalize before cosine)

The Core ML build is the same graph lowered to Apple's Neural Engine instead of XNNPACK, which is CPU-only. Measured on an iPhone 17 Pro across seven models, it runs 3.5x to 13.9x faster (median 12x) at roughly half the file size β for example Depth-Anything-V2-Small at 500.8 ms against 42.7 ms, and MODNet at 81.7 ms against 5.9 ms. It computes in fp16 and is iOS-only; the XNNPACK files stay the portable option and are what runs on Android.
*Mac arm64, single process, median of 10 β a reference point for relative cost only, not a device number (torch eager fp32 on the same machine: 34.4 ms).
Verification (executorch 1.4.0, torch 2.13.0)
Parity is measured against the fp32 eager model on real image input; corr is
the correlation over all elements of each output tensor.
| output | shape | max_abs_diff | corr |
|---|---|---|---|
| 0 | [1, 768] | 1.195e-02 | 0.999994 |
XNNPACK delegate coverage (fp32): 68.6% (395/576 ops); ops left on the portable kernels: aten.expand_copy.default x48, aten.native_layer_norm.default x26, aten.mul.Scalar x24, aten.logical_not.default x24, aten.eq.Scalar x12, aten.full_like.default x12, aten.any.dim x12, aten.where.self x12, aten.select_copy.int x3, aten.split_with_sizes_copy.default x2, aten.addmm.default x2, aten.repeat.default x1, aten.embedding.default x1, aten.unsqueeze_copy.default x1, aten.squeeze_copy.dims x1
